How fuel prices are formed

Free market

Changes daily

~52% Taxes and levies

Regulator

Competition and Consumer Protection Commission; revenue and energy departments set taxes only.

Free market dependent on imports, exchange rates and tax policy. The government does not fix retail prices but may temporarily adjust excise.

Taxes and levies

Excise duty, carbon tax, VAT 23%, NORA levy.

Subsidies

No direct subsidies; temporary excise reductions occurred during crisis periods.

Openings IE Ireland 23.02.2026

Tipperary campervan site boosts local business revenue

A designated campervan parking site in County Tipperary, Ireland, is boosting local business income. The Suir Island Aire facility in Clonmel, opened in recent years, accommodates 18 campervans and provides fresh water and waste disposal. A county-wide feasibility study is underway to expand such facilities, as visitors are reportedly spending significant amounts in the town.

Openings IE Ireland 18.12.2025

10-pitch campervan park proposed for Naran on Wild Atlantic Way

A planning application has been submitted for a new 10-pitch campervan park on the outskirts of Naran, County Donegal. The proposed facility would include parking bays, a service building with showers and toilets, and landscaped areas. The aim is to accommodate an estimated 35 visitors at capacity and reduce campervan congestion along the Naran beachfront. A decision on the application is expected in February 2026.

Other IE Ireland 29.12.2025

DCC pledges continued support for tourism in 2026

Donegal County Council has outlined its tourism priorities for 2026, focusing on leveraging the upcoming TBEX conference and its Lonely Planet recognition. The council's budget allocates continued support for the camping and campervan sector, including facility upgrades and signage, and designates nearly €50,000 for festival funding. It also commits €50,000 to support regional airports and plans targeted digital marketing to promote the county.

Caravan thief pays another €500 following Falcarragh robbery

A court has ordered a man to continue compensation payments for a caravan stolen six years ago. Stephen Ward stole an 8.2-meter Hobby 570 caravan valued at €9,200 in Falcarragh in 2019, with police tracking it via CCTV over 169 km. The total damage was €4,471, and after the latest €500 payment, approximately €2,500 remains outstanding; the case is adjourned until January 2026.
